Computer labs in High Schools would be truly transformative and cheaper than the OLPF

The idea for OLPF was first started by an American engineer and entrepreneur who went to poor third world countries (Rwanda, Ecuador) and demonstrated how his cheap prototype computer costing US$100 could improve learning opportunities for kids in undeveloped societies. I have seen these things on TV: kids 6-10 years old walking along dusty roads with their cheap laptops; kids’ pulling up pictures and dictionaries on their laptops in the classroom. Do we know the benefits of these programmes? Has any study been done?

In Guyana president Jagdeo’s much touted OLPF programme is costing US$30,000,000 which is 4 percent of Guyana’s annual budget. This is real money. To borrow Jagdeo’s favourite phrase: “Are we getting the best bang for the buck?”

I have seen pictures of President Jagdeo handing out laptops to school children on the front pages of Guyana’s newspapers. The OLPF programme calls for 90,000 laptops to be given out. The pictures look great. But what are the benefits to the nation for such a significant expenditure?

By all estimates the life of these laptops will be less than 3-years. Many will be damaged through lack of training on how to use them; many will be sold for bread or cooking oil; many will be stolen. It is still unclear whether learning will be enhanced at all in the specific manner in which this programme is designed and implemented.

In NYC it costs US$90,000 to set up a classroom of 35 desktop computers. This cost includes 5-years warranty and all the software. These computer labs provide 10-15 years service before they are junked and replaced. Labour and warranty cost in New York are expensive (minimum daily wage with benefits is at least US$150). I would estimate that in Guyana a comparable lab can be set up for a cost of US$40,000.

Thirty million dollars will provide 750 classroom labs; one for each High School in the country. How many high schools are there in Guyana? If we have fewer than 500 high schools we can put back US$10 million in the national treasury or spend it on the

University. Establish a unit at the university to set up the labs and to provide warranty service and training for teachers in all the high schools.

These labs will last 10-15 years. The laptops in the OLPF conception will all be broken and/or disappear in three years.

De facto Prime Minister Roger Luncheon talks about how this OLPF programme will transform the nation. It is difficult to imagine how 90,000 laptops will transform the nation. On the other hand, a lab comprising of desktop computers that will be available to all students of a school and that are guaranteed to last 10-15 years is

easy to visualize as potentially transforming. Of course an ICT, Information and Communication Technology Curriculum, must be developed and integrated into the general H.S. curriculum.

Equipping every HS in the country with a lab of 35-computers will cost less than the proposed US$30,000,000 for the OLPF programme. And, the current generation of High School kids will graduate with industry-wide recognized computer certificates.
